Planning Permission & Regulations for Water Softener Installation in Glasgow

Planning permission is generally not required for water softener installation in Glasgow City.

Planning permission is not required for water softener installation. The unit is typically installed under the kitchen sink or in a utility room. A separate unsoftened drinking water tap is recommended and may be required by your water company. No Building Regulations approval is needed for a standard domestic installation.

Water Softener Installation in Glasgow: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need a water softener?

If you live in a hard water area (above 200mg/l calcium carbonate), a water softener can prevent limescale buildup in your boiler, pipes, and appliances. Most of South East England, East Anglia, and the Midlands have hard or very hard water.

How much salt does a water softener use?

A typical household of 4 people uses around 1 block or 10kg of salt per month, costing approximately £5-£8. Salt-free conditioners use no consumables but are generally considered less effective.

Will a water softener affect my drinking water?

Softened water contains a small amount of sodium. Most plumbers will install a separate hard water drinking tap at the kitchen sink. This is recommended by most water softener manufacturers and some water companies.

How long does installation take?

A standard installation takes 2-4 hours. More complex installations involving pipework rerouting or fitting in tight spaces may take a full day.
